The ACL named Sales_ACL looks for Ethernet frames with destination and source MAC 
addresses and MAC masks defined in the rule. Also, the frame must be tagged with VLAN ID 
2, which is the Sales department VLAN. The CoS value of the frame must be 0, which is the 
default value for Ethernet frames. Frames that match this criteria are permitted on interfaces 
6, 7, and 8 and are assigned to the hardware egress queue 0, which is the default queue. All 
other traffic is explicitly denied on these interfaces. To allow additional traffic to enter these 
ports, you must add a new permit rule with the desired match criteria and bind the rule to 
interfaces 6, 7, and 8.
